Today there are now at least 13 species of finches in the galápagos islands and all of them evolved from one ancestral species w
tankabanditka [31]

Answer:

Adaptive radiation

Explanation:

Adaptive radiation refers to the evolution of the multiple species from one ancestral species. The force which drives the formation of new species is the change of natural environment like the availability of resources, niche, and many other related changes. The species adapt themselves to these changes and get transformed into new species.

The formation of a variety of species of finches on the Galapagos island is an example of adaptive radiation. The species formed as a result of the food resources they received on the island.

Thus, Adaptive radiation is the correct answer.

The oxygen which is released into the air by a plant originates from: the release from carbohydrate decomposition from co2 gas s
34kurt
The answer is splitting of water molecules. This happens during the light stage of photosynthesis where light energy from the sun is absorbed by chlorophyll is used to split water molecules into hydrogen ions and  oxygen. This process is called photolysis. The hydrogen ions joins the dark stage or the light independent stage, while oxygen gas is either released to the atmosphere or used for cellular respiration.
